Yes, as in killifish will eat any snail that will fit in its mouth. Your adult snail will be fine as killifish don’t make the snail-eaters list. They don’t deliberately feed on snails but are actually devouring food that fits in their mouth. So, small snails as well as the eggs of snails are not safe in the same tank as killifish.

Clown killifish are popular among aquarists for their black-striped, small, elongated bodies and colorful, red-and-blue tails. This species of killifish is easy to care for thanks to its peaceful temperament, flexible diet, and ability to thrive in a small tank. eastlake chula vista zip codeWebClown Killifish Care Guide.
